Across all of our projects, we are interpreting the story of the Trent Valley and presenting this through both physical installations and modern technology.
Information boards and artwork enable us to tell the story of key sites across the landscape and help to improve visitor experience. Utilising modern technology, we are providing information, videos and images virtually, and are creating an augmented reality experience with a touring mobile display.
The display materials will be made available to local museums beyond the end of the project. The newly-formed volunteer groups will continue to meet and care for the area beyond the end of this project.
The Augmented Reality deliverable will be maintained as part of the Staffordshire Wildlife Trust’s 25-year vision for the Transforming the Trent Valley wetlands area.
Physical infrastructure will be maintained by the landowners into the future.
